Partager via


HttpRuntimeSection.ExecutionTimeout Propriété

Définition

Obtient ou définit le temps d’exécution autorisé pour la requête.

public:
 property TimeSpan ExecutionTimeout { TimeSpan get(); void set(TimeSpan value); };
[System.ComponentModel.TypeConverter(typeof(System.Configuration.TimeSpanSecondsConverter))]
[System.Configuration.ConfigurationProperty("executionTimeout", DefaultValue="00:01:50")]
[System.Configuration.TimeSpanValidator(MaxValueString="10675199.02:48:05.4775807", MinValueString="00:00:00")]
public TimeSpan ExecutionTimeout { get; set; }
[<System.ComponentModel.TypeConverter(typeof(System.Configuration.TimeSpanSecondsConverter))>]
[<System.Configuration.ConfigurationProperty("executionTimeout", DefaultValue="00:01:50")>]
[<System.Configuration.TimeSpanValidator(MaxValueString="10675199.02:48:05.4775807", MinValueString="00:00:00")>]
member this.ExecutionTimeout : TimeSpan with get, set
Public Property ExecutionTimeout As TimeSpan

Valeur de propriété

Valeur TimeSpan qui indique le temps d’exécution autorisé pour la requête.

Attributs

Exceptions

Le temps d’exécution de la requête a dépassé la limite définie par le délai d’attente d’exécution.

Exemples

L’exemple suivant montre comment utiliser la ExecutionTimeout propriété.

// Get the ExecutionTimeout property value.
Response.Write("ExecutionTimeout: " +
  configSection.ExecutionTimeout.ToString() + "<br>");

// Set the ExecutionTimeout property value to 2 minutes.
configSection.ExecutionTimeout = TimeSpan.FromMinutes(2);
' Get the ExecutionTimeout property value.
Response.Write("ExecutionTimeout: " & _
  configSection.ExecutionTimeout.ToString() & "<br>")

' Set the ExecutionTimeout property value to 2 minutes.
configSection.ExecutionTimeout = TimeSpan.FromMinutes(2)

Remarques

La ExecutionTimeout propriété indique le nombre maximal de secondes pendant lesquelles une requête est autorisée à s’exécuter avant d’être arrêtée automatiquement par ASP.NET. La valeur par défaut est de 110 secondes. Ce délai d’attente s’applique uniquement si l’attribut de débogage dans l’élément <compilation> est défini falsesur .

Si le délai d’expiration expire une exception est déclenché. Vous pouvez enregistrer les informations associées dans le dossier Application du journal des événements. Pour ce faire, activez la surveillance de l’intégrité de l’application dans l’élément <healthMonitoring> de configuration.

S’applique à